Daily Attendance Caller: Daily attendance calls indicating a student has a tardy or has an unknown absence from one or more classes go out every day at 4:30pm. 

If your student has an unknown TARDY, please email their teacher if there is a discrepancy and the teacher will let our attendance secretary know if it needs to be adjusted.

Please provide the school with a note from the doctor, orthodontist, dentist, therapist, or any appointment each time you go.

If you know your student will be absent, tardy or checking out of school please fill out this Google form.

Parent University Session on Dyslexia, Nov. 14 

St. Vrain’s Parent University program provides training, information, and resources to parents and caregivers in order to support the well-being and success of their children. Join Yes! Ambassadors: Youth Examples of Self-Advocacy on Nov. 14 at Coal Ridge Middle School from 5-6:30 p.m. as they present, What We Want Everyone to Know About Dyslexia: The student perspective.

YES! Fest

Families, please come to the YES! FEST on November 3rd at 5:00 p.m. at the Innovation Center.

This free carnival-like event is hosted by St. Vrain Student Ambassadors with characteristics of dyslexia. 

Come to have fun and connect with a community of support for students with dyslexia.

Snacks and prizes are provided.
